Why Carbon Buildup Causes Problems

Carbon forms when fuel or oil does not burn fully. Heat turns residue into hard deposits. These deposits stick to metal surfaces.

Carbon buildup causes:

  • Reduced airflow
  • Lower efficiency
  • Higher fuel use
  • Heat imbalance
  • Part damage

Ignoring buildup leads to costly repairs.

How Does It Work

They work through controlled reactions. They soften carbon and weaken its bond with metal.

The cleaning process includes:

  • Applying the chemical
  • Allowing reaction time
  • Flushing or wiping residue

Correct timing ensures full cleaning without damage.
